# Approvals: LB health checks

Any change to health-check paths, intervals, or failure thresholds behind the Graywharf load balancer requires written approval before deploy. No exceptions during freeze windows. Misconfigured checks have drained the entire Copperline pool twice. Submit the change request, wait for sign-off, then roll one node at a time. All approvals for this surface go through the person named below.

signatory, yahog-badug: Quenix Ulaael

**Q: What access does a new contractor need in their first week?**

Contractors joining a Pellmore Group team start with escorted access only. Team assistants should book a desk in the Linden Wing, request a temporary lanyard from facilities, and walk the contractor through fire exits on day one. Until their photo badge is printed, they can use the shared contractor door code shown below.

staff pass of hafog-faweg = bdg-JLQJF-99928

Handover: Marek to Ilse, for the Velora release manager. Profile store sharding is at phase two — writes dual-path to the new Kestrel shards, reads still on legacy. Cutover flag is staged but NOT flipped. Rebalance job runs nightly; don't ship while it's mid-run. Shard map, runbook, and rollback steps are on the internal page below.

dashboard of yajep-bawep = https://jenkins.lumiccloud.corp/issue/secrets/ticket/settings/f33123bd2b3f0420

Subject: Cold storage archive cut-over — done

Plugin authors: the Murkwater cold buckets are now archived behind the Glacewell tier. Reads go through the new retrieval shim; direct bucket access is gone. Update your plugins to call the shim API before the old paths are disabled next month. The shim runs with the configuration values shown below.

settings of bafof-tagep:
[frador]
port = 9300
region = west-1
host = frador.norvacorp.corp
timeout_ms = 3000
retries = 5

**Runbook: Spoolhawk printer-spooler service**

If queues back up, restart the Spoolhawk worker pool first — never the broker. Drain mode takes ~90 seconds; do not force-kill mid-drain or job ordering breaks. Escalate if backlog exceeds 500 jobs. Verify you are on the current build by matching the token below.

build token for fajop-kageg: htk14_a2d40227103e0f